 rc> So I sudo apt-get install dosbox

 rc> Then lets say... you put this in the dosbox conf

 rc> [serial]
 rc> serial1=modem listenport:3141

that's the vmodem port... it is generally used for the vmodem protocol which
is a slightly tweaked telnet...

 rc> Then you mount up a C drive with FD etc... installed

 rc> XOO loaded up for a FOSSIL and point FD at that FOSSIL with COM1 and
dosbox
 rc> doing its virtual modem thing...

 rc> And thus **** potentially *** FD would run via net versus DU???

that sounds about right... no clue if anyone has actually done it, though...
